Chicken Breasts De Duxe
Juicy chicken breasts are coated in flour and pan-fried to perfection, then simmered in a savory mushroom and wine sauce topped with sour cream. This dish offers rich flavors and creamy textures, making it ideal for a comforting family dinner or an elegant meal with friends.
Ingredients
Instructions
- Dust the chicken breasts with flour.
- Melt oleo in a heavy skillet over moderate heat and add the chicken breasts.
- Cook the chicken for about 15 minutes on each side until browned and cooked through.
- Pour sliced mushrooms with broth into a saucepan and add the chicken bouillon cube; heat until the cube dissolves.
- Blend the Rhine wine and cornstarch until smooth and add to the mushroom mixture, stirring until thickened.
- Allow the sour cream to come to room temperature, then stir it into the sauce until smooth.
- Remove the cooked chicken to a warm place.
- Pour the mushroom-wine sauce into the skillet used for the chicken.
- Heat the sauce and serve it over the chicken breasts and rice on a platter.
Tips & Substitutions
For an extra touch of flavor, consider adding garlic or herbs like thyme to the mushroom sauce. If you're out of Rhine wine, white wine or chicken broth can work as substitutes. For a gluten-free option, use a gluten-free flour blend instead of regular flour. This dish can also be enhanced with a sprinkle of grated Parmesan cheese before serving.

Storage & Reheating
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. To reheat, gently warm in a skillet over low heat until the chicken and sauce are heated through, adding a splash of broth if the sauce thickens too much. Avoid microwaving to keep the chicken tender.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I make this recipe ahead of time?
Yes, you can prepare the chicken and sauce ahead of time. Cook the chicken and prepare the sauce, then store them separately in the refrigerator. When you're ready to serve, simply reheat the chicken and sauce together on the stove until warmed through.
What can I substitute for sour cream?
If you don't have sour cream, plain Greek yogurt or cream cheese can be used as a substitute. Both will give a creamy texture and tangy flavor to the sauce. Just be sure to soften cream cheese before mixing it in to avoid lumps.
Is there a vegetarian version of this recipe?
Absolutely! You can substitute the chicken breasts with hearty plant-based proteins like portobello mushrooms or tofu. Use vegetable broth instead of chicken bouillon, and follow the same cooking methods for a delicious vegetarian alternative.
